Need URGENT help with gearing??

I'm highly considering purchasing an 02 4wd Runner this weekend and just got the axle code tonight. Its A03A. If this is true then that means the gears are 138mm, 3.55's right?? Not sure what the last A stands for. The rig has factory 16's with 265/70 tires. Can this be the right gear ratio or am I not looking at something right. If it has an e-locker it will have 4:30's. No locker = 4:10's.

Rocket's right...And '01 & '02s did not come with e-lockers, so the '02 4wd v6 auto 4Runner you're looking at, without a doubt, has 4.10 gearing.

3.55 is too low a numerical value for gearing on a 4wd v6 4Runner for any year model. 3.90 was a gear option, but not on 4wd v6 autos.
